The shop probably over torqued the oil filter housing. The manual says to torque it to 25-35 Nm. I bet the shop doesn't even own a torque wrench. That's why I don't let anyone work on my car, I don't trust a guy making minimum wage to take care of my stuff.

I've been doing mine hand tight on all my cars and never had a problem. If your strong or have good grip you should be able to make it tight enough, plus you can see the seal also. Make sure you oil the seal though :)

Sorry to here about your situation. Bad idea to stop paying on the car. If the MS3 is repossessed your situation will go from bad to worse.

You probably owe a lot more on the car than what it is worth. With a blown engine the car could only be sold for salvage at auction. The bank will come and sue you for the difference of what the car is worth vs. what you owe. The lien-holder will get a successful judgement against you.

That means any meaningful job you hold down for years to come will have those wages garnished to pay for a mistake you decided not to address.

Friends or no friends with the shop I would maybe try and work out a compromise with them. Maybe have them reimburse you for half of the engine replacement since both of you are technically at fault.

Exactly. If they are really "friends" THEY should be the ones to either locate you a new/used engine and charge you cost. Then they should put it in for the ACTUAL labor it calls for. book values call for 10.5hrs labor which includes the swapping of accessories. New motor listing for $2976.65 according to All Data Pro. totaling out to be (@65hr my shop rate) 3659.15 + tax. Hopefully you get a decent tax return.
